Which expression can be simplified to find the slope of the trend line in the scatterplot?

On a graph, a line goes through points (4, 21) and (8, 35).
21-35/8-4
8-4/21-35
35-21/8-4
8-4/35-21

Respuesta :

The correct expression is   [tex]\frac{35-21 }{8-4} }[/tex] .

Step-by-step explanation:

Given,

Two pints are (4,21) and (8,35)

To find the slope of the line passing through the points.

Formula

The slope of the line passing through ([tex]x_{1} ,y_{1}[/tex]) and  ([tex]x_{2} ,y_{2}[/tex]) is m = [tex]\frac{y_{2}-y_{1} }{x_{2}-x_{1} }[/tex]

Now,

Putting, [tex]x_{1}=4, y_{1}=21, x_{2}=8, y_{2}=35[/tex] we get,

m =  [tex]\frac{35-21 }{8-4} }[/tex] = [tex]\frac{14}{4} = \frac{7}{2}[/tex]

Hence,

The correct expression is   [tex]\frac{35-21 }{8-4} }[/tex]
